T8b949e/**
* Draws a downloaded offline region's water, roads and boundaries as native `Polygon`/`Polyline` overlays — the same
* technique the sibling iOS app uses (`PMTilesMapView.swift`'s `OfflineVectorTileProvider`), decoding straight to
* shapes rather than rasterizing, so the offline basemap draws in the same coordinate space as node markers with no
* compositing seam. Only mounted while [region] covers the visible map and the user has manually enabled the offline
* overlay — a toggle, not a network-down gate; see `MapView.kt`'s `offlineOverlayEnabled` caller.
*/
